Why are electrostatic filters used?
The main advantage of electrostatic air filtration technology is the complete elimination of any disposal activity of exhausted filters, cartridges or sleeves. The procedure involves the ionizing of pollutant particles, such as VOCs or fine particulates, via an electric field and then attracting them to a metal plate; they can then be simply removed from this, without the need for any type of consumable material replacement.
Furthermore, despite significant costs and a certain delicacy of the system, the method presents another significant advantage: constant full efficiency, regardless of the amount of air already purified. Whereas any mechanical filter tends to accumulate waste, and therefore decrease in efficiency over time, industrial electrostatic filters have the same performance throughout their use.
Finally, the absence of mechanical filters means that the electrostatic filter is equally effective with any type of contaminant substance, dry or wet, and of any particle size within its range of action - unlike cartridge filters, activated carbon filters, or pocket filters, each of which has specific areas of excellence.
